Hailo offers a range of AI accelerators, including the Hailo-10H and Hailo-8 series, designed for edge computing applications. These modules utilize advanced processing architectures to optimize performance in AI vision tasks. The Hailo AI Software Suite supports model deployment and management, enhancing operational efficiency. Key applications span automotive, industrial automation, and smart retail, leveraging AI for real-time data processing and analytics.
